Roseville Contractor Comparison Points
Use these checks when comparing plumbers serving Roseville. They are designed to make each estimate more specific, easier to verify, and less dependent on generic averages.
- Ask about after-hours surcharges before booking emergency service.
- Request warranty terms for both parts and labor before work starts.
- Verify whether the plumber handles drywall access and restoration or only the plumbing repair.
- Separate diagnosis, parts, labor, permits, and cleanup on larger plumbing estimates.
- Ask for the estimate, warranty, exclusions, and scheduling assumptions in writing.

| Estimate item | Why it matters | Question to ask |
|---|---|---|
| Access and restoration | Opening walls, cabinets, slabs, or ceilings may not include cosmetic repair afterward. | Who handles drywall, flooring, cabinet, or paint restoration? |
| Warranty coverage | Parts and labor can carry different warranty terms. | How long are parts and labor covered, and what voids the warranty? |
| Emergency surcharge | After-hours dispatch can change the total even when the repair itself is simple. | What is the after-hours fee, and when does normal pricing resume? |
| Diagnosis fee | Trip and diagnostic charges may or may not be credited toward approved repair work. | Is the diagnostic fee credited if I approve the repair today? |
When to Call Now vs. Plan Ahead in Roseville
Call sooner when you see
- Loss of hot water for a household that cannot safely wait.
- Sewer odor, sewage backup, or slow drains affecting multiple fixtures.
- Active leaking, water staining, or a fixture that will not shut off.
Plan ahead for
- Camera inspection before major drain or sewer work.
- Planned shutoff coordination for condos, rentals, or shared buildings.
- Fixture replacement when water is still controlled.

Prevent costly plumbing repairs in your Roseville home with these maintenance tips:
- Never pour grease down kitchen drains
- Use drain screens to catch hair and debris
- Know where your main water shut-off valve is located
- Check for leaks under sinks regularly
- Flush your water heater annually to remove sediment
- Insulate exposed pipes before winter
Common Questions About Plumbing in Roseville
What should I do if my pipes freeze in Roseville?
If pipes freeze in Roseville, turn off the main water supply and call a plumber immediately. Never use open flames to thaw pipes. A plumber can safely thaw and inspect for damage.

What causes low water pressure in Roseville homes?
Low water pressure in Roseville can result from corroded pipes, mineral buildup, leaks, or municipal water supply issues. A plumber can diagnose the specific cause.
Should I repair or replace my old plumbing fixtures in Roseville?
Consider replacement if fixtures are more than 20 years old, showing corrosion, or requiring frequent repairs. New fixtures can also improve water efficiency.
